Cultural Center station is a Baltimore Light Rail station in Baltimore, Maryland. It is served by all three services that the Baltimore Light Rail operates. There is currently no free public parking at this station. Connections can be made to 9 of MTA Maryland's buses from here.[1]
The Cultural Center stop is located within a close walk of the Baltimore Metro Subway's State Center station, and is one of two locations where it is possible to transfer between the light rail and the subway. When Metro trains stop at State Center, "State Center/Cultural Center" is announced to let riders know of the transfer option.
